Get an API key for Canva

The QRKit app for Canva connects with an API key from your QRKit account. Here's how to create one and paste it into the app.

Before you start

You'll need a QRKit account. The API key links the Canva app to your QRKit workspace so you can browse and insert your QR codes without leaving Canva. Your key stays private — it's stored securely and never shown to other users.

Create an API key

  1. Sign in to QRKit and open the API keys page (Dashboard → Settings → API keys).
  2. Click Create API keyand give it a name you'll recognize, such as "Canva".
  3. Copy the key when it's shown. It starts with qr_live_ (or qr_test_ for a test key). For security, the full key is only displayed once.

Choose the right scopes

The Canva app needs these scopes on the key:

  • qr:read — list your QR codes in the app.
  • qr:write — required to connect.
  • analytics:read — optional, enables scan counts on each code.

If a key is missing a required scope, the app will tell you which one to add. You can edit a key's scopes any time on the API keys page.

Connect in Canva

  1. In Canva, open Apps and launch the QRKit app.
  2. Paste your API key into the field and click Connect.
  3. Your QR codes appear in the app — click any one to add it to your design.

Troubleshooting

  • "Invalid API key"— double-check you copied the full key with no extra spaces, and that it hasn't been revoked.
  • "Missing required scopes" — edit the key on the API keys page and enable qr:read and qr:write.
  • No codes showing — create a QR code in your QRKit dashboard first, then reopen the app.
